Roy Rowland

 

Director
1910 - 1995
Born December 31, New York, New York, USA
Key Genres: Musical, Crime, Drama  TSPDT Rating: 6
Key Collaborators: Cedric Gibbons (Production Designer), Tommy Rettig (Leading Character Player)
Recommended: The 5,000 Fingers of Dr. T (1953)
Worth a Look: Killer McCoy (1947), Two Weeks with Love (1950), Rogue Cop (1954), Witness to Murder (1954)
